Default Problem with ubuntu 7.04 64 bits & nvidia

Hello guys, I have a problem with the compilation of the XBMC.

edu@edu-desktop:~/installedsource/XBMC$ ./configure
checking for gawk... gawk
checking for g++... g++
checking for C++ compiler default output file name... a.out
checking whether the C++ compiler works... yes
checking whether we are cross compiling... no
checking for suffix of executables...
checking for suffix of object files... o
checking whether we are using the GNU C++ compiler... yes
checking whether g++ accepts -g... yes
checking for gcc... gcc
checking whether we are using the GNU C compiler... yes
checking whether gcc accepts -g... yes
checking for gcc option to accept ISO C89... none needed
checking whether ln -s works... yes
checking whether make sets $(MAKE)... yes
checking for main in -lGL... no
configure: error: libGL is required. Please see README.linux
edu@edu-desktop:~/installedsource/XBMC$

I read the README.linux and installed the dependencies, but it doesn't work. I have installed these packages and I installed the drivers of my nvidia with envy...

I don't know what packages I need to install... HELP ME, PLEASE!
